The Public Debt Management Office
Knowledge Unit #402
27 words
62. Establishment and objectives of the Public Debt Management Office
(1) There is established an office to be known as the Public Debt Management
Office within the National Treasury.
Knowledge Unit #403
20 words
(2) The Head of the Public Debt Management Office shall be recruited through
a competitive process by the Public Service Commission.
Knowledge Unit #404
59 words
(3) The objectives of the Public Debt Management Office shall be to—
(a) minimise the cost of public debt management and borrowing over the
long-term taking account of risk;
(b) promote the development of the market institutions for Government
debt securities; and
(c) ensure the sharing of the benefits and costs of public debt between
the current and future generations.
Knowledge Unit #405
188 words
63. Functions of the Public Debt Management Office
The functions of the Public Debt Management Office shall include—
(a) carrying out the government’s debt management policy of minimising
its financing cost over the long-term taking account of risk;
(b) maintaining a reliable debt data base for all loans taken by the national
government, county governments and their entities including other
loans guaranteed by the national government;
(c) prepare and update the annual medium-term debt management
strategy including debt sustainability analysis;
(d) prepare and implement the national government borrowing plan
including servicing of outstanding debts;
(e) acting as the principal in the issuance of Government debt securities
on behalf of the National Treasury;
(f) monitor and evaluate all borrowing and debt-related transactions to
ensure that they are within the guidelines and risk parameters of the
debt management strategy;
(g) process the issuance of loan guarantees including assessment and
management of risks in national government guarantees.
(h) transact in derivative financial instruments in accordance with best
international practices benchmarked to the debt management offices
of other governments that are internationally respected for their
practices.

64. Role of Cabinet Secretary in Public Debt Management Office
(1) The Cabinet Secretary shall—
(a) develop the policy and financial framework in accordance with
Constitutional principles within which the Public Debt Management
Office operates;
(b) delegate to the Head of the Public Debt Management Office the
operational decisions on borrowing and debt management and the
day-to-day management of the Office;
(c) ensure that the Public Debt Management Office has the resources
and skills to manage the debt and borrowing according to international
best practices for liability management; and
(d) be accountable to Parliament for the work of the Public Debt
Management Office.
Knowledge Unit #407
67 words
(2) The Public Debt Management Office shall prepare and submit to the Cabinet
Secretary and the Commission on Revenue Allocation the following reports—
(a) the Medium Term Debt Management Strategy consistent with the
Budget Policy Statement;
(b) the government borrowing plan for the approved Annual Budget;
(c) the statistical and analytical reports on debt and borrowing; and
(d) the annual performance reports of the Public Debt Management
Office.
Knowledge Unit #408
21 words
(3) The reports referred to in subsection (2) shall be published and publicised
and a copy of each sent to each county government.
Knowledge Unit #409
34 words
(4) The Public Debt Management Office may appoint agents to provide
technical advice or undertake administrative functions for the management of debts
provided that control and accountability for these functions remain with the Cabinet
Secretary.
Knowledge Unit #410
30 words
65. Relationship with county treasuries in debt management
(1) At the request of a County Treasury, the Public Debt Management Office
shall assist the county government in its debt management and borrowing.
